Wizzair cancels Vienna-Bremen

The Hungarian low-cost airline Wizzair is making further cuts in the flight schedule from Vienna-Schwechat. The non-stop connection to Bremen will be discontinued and will no longer be bookable in winter 2020/21.

For the time being, Vienna-Bremen will be served for the last time on October 23, 2020. It is unclear whether there is a connection with the travel warning issued by Germany on Wednesday for Vienna. On other routes, the Hungarian low-cost airline reduced the frequencies, in some cases heavily, or stopped them prematurely. For example, Luqa will only be served until the end of September 2020.
